Lemon Cream Cheese Bars

Lemon cream cheese bars are a sweet, tangy dessert featuring a buttery crust and a rich, lemony cheesecake-style filling. These bars are creamy, refreshing, and perfect for any occasion, from spring brunches to cozy desserts.

Ingredients

  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, cold and cubed
  • 8 oz cream cheese, softened
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/3 cup freshly squeezed lemon juice
  • 1 tablespoon lemon zest
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• Powdered sugar (optional, for dusting)

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line an 8×8-inch baking dish with parchment paper and lightly grease it.
  2. In a medium bowl, mix flour, granulated sugar, and salt. Cut in the butter until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
  3. Press the crust mixture evenly into the bottom of the prepared pan.
  4. Bake crust for 15–18 minutes, or until lightly golden. Remove and let cool slightly.
  5. In another bowl, beat cream cheese until smooth. Add eggs, lemon juice, lemon zest, and vanilla extract. Beat until creamy and well combined.
  6. Pour the filling over the cooled crust and smooth the top.
  7. Bake for 20–25 minutes, or until the center is just set and no longer jiggly.
  8. Cool completely at room temperature, then refrigerate for at least 2 hours or overnight.
  9. Dust with powdered sugar before slicing and serving, if desired.

Notes

Use fresh lemon juice for the best flavor.Bars slice cleanest when fully chilled.Optional add-ins include fresh berries or a swirl of lemon curd.Use full-fat cream cheese for best texture.Can be made a day in advance for convenience and better flavor.
